The retry logic in RateScope's parity checker looks solid, but note that the comparison window interacts with the OTA snapshot cadence: if we poll Glimmerstay's mock feed faster than the cache refreshes, we'll flag false mismatches. I'd suggest documenting why the tolerance is percentage-based rather than absolute, since future maintainers will be tempted to "fix" it. Also, please keep the thresholds grouped in one place rather than scattered. The current tuning constants are as follows.

constants for yaduf-fahag:
BUDGETS = {
    "kelix": 528,
    "briwyn": 734,
}

## Local Setup

This branch brings the Lanternwick Swift SDK to parity with the Kotlin SDK: retry semantics, pagination cursors, and offline caching now behave identically. When reviewing, run the parity suite in both workspaces and diff the generated fixtures; any divergence fails CI. The suite seeds deterministic data into the local compatibility database, which it reaches using the connection string below.

database URL for hawip-kagap: redis://rusok_svc:bMCaqek7MRWIOJ@db-8501.zarqeltech.corp:5432/sileth

## Environment Variables — SquatterScan

Hey support folks — SquatterScan (our typo-squatting package scanner from the Brindleworks team) is configured entirely through env vars, so most "it's broken" tickets are really "the env file is wrong" tickets. `SCAN_INTERVAL` and `REGISTRY_MIRROR` have sane defaults, so don't touch those unless asked. The one thing every install genuinely needs is the registry access credential, which goes in `.env` on the following line:

sealed setting: LEDGER_TOKEN20=6148d35bbb480b0ab79e